Girls Aloud's Sarah Harding to face assault charges

Harding's ex-boyfriend will also face charges after their bust-up on New Year's Eve

Girls Aloud's Sarah Harding faces assault charges after allegedly attacking her then boyfriend on New Year’s Eve.

After arresting and questioning Theo De Vries following the pair's New Year's Eve bust-up in an Austrian hotel, the former partner of the pop star apparently revealed a black eye and bite mark. De Vries allegedly said he did not want to press charges against Harding, but because of his injuries, he was told he had to, reports the Daily Mirror.

A police spokesman in Innsbruck said to the red top: "Both the man and the woman face assault charges. The difference is allegations against him are because she made a complaint – allegations against her are as a result of the man's injuries… When it's clear there has been an injury the process is automatic."

Police were called to Hotel Schloss Matzen in the early hours of January 1, following reports of a disturbance from hotel guests. Harding states that De Vries attacked her after she broke up with him and alleges that he was drunk at the time.
